Jeremiah's Prophesy of Return

Date: 628-561 BC – Year: 3376-3443 – Ref: Jer 23:1-8;

“"Then I myself will gather the remnant of my flock out of all the countries where I have driven them and bring them back to their pasture, and they will be fruitful and multiply.” (Jer 23:3 NAS95)

Jeremiah prophesies re-gathering a righteous remnant of sheep back into Israel’s own pasture, where they will “be fruitful and multiply” and be led by good shepherds. 

Jeremiah looks forward to a time of fruitful families living in the land!  So, one can see that the command to be fruitful and multiply is not just some past, already fulfilled, no longer applicable command, bur rather something that still applies and the Lord still looks forward to.  Roughly 3,400 years after creation, God tells His people through the prophet Jeremiah that there will come a day when the people won't simply look back at their miraculous delivery from Egypt, but instead look to their present regathering in their own land!
